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Aged 25-40
- Meeting at least mildly stressed as per the stress subscale on the Depression, Anxiety and Stress Scale (DASS-42) (score of 15 or more)
Exclusion
- Antibiotics within 3 months of enrolment
- Habitual consumption of pre-, pro-, or synbiotics within 3 months of enrolment
- Diagnosis of a mental health disorder within 6 months of enrolment
- Use of antidepressant medication within 6 months of enrolment
- Smoking (defined as having smoked anytime within a month of enrolment
- Following a vegan diet, or dairy or lactose intolerance
- Shift workers with unsocial hours
- Current or historic gastrointestinal disorder, including IBS and IBD
- Current or historic diagnosis of type 1 or 2 diabetes, or any other metabolic disorder
- Current or historic diagnosis of any cardiovascular or related disease/illness
- Current or historic diagnosis of chronic fatigue or cancer
- Current or historic use of weight-loss drugs
- Current of historic diagnosis of any disorder affecting cortisol levels, including Cushing's
